RACE IS THE PLACE

A film by Rick Tejada-Flores and Raymond Telles
Co-presentation with the National Minority Consortia

ITVS Community is proud to support RACE IS THE PLACE with a variety of community outreach events and materials, in anticipation of its national broadcast on Independent Lens on November 22, 2005.

SHOW DESCRIPTION:

RACE IS THE PLACE offers a new and compelling look at one of the most explosive issues in America today. This video performance documentary presents a bold, lyrical and often poetical montage of performances by established artists and up-and-coming young talent from minority communities who use words—spoken, sung or chanted—to get their message across. Each explores racism and its continued survival in this country, and each finds a new and innovative way to engage audiences and challenge them to think beyond traditional conceptions, viewing race through the lens of creativity and performance to stimulate thought and debate.
